Nytol is used for the short-term relief of temporary sleeplessness. It helps you fall asleep when you are having difficulty sleeping, such as during times of stress or change in routine.
Nytol contains diphenhydramine hydrochloride, an antihistamine that causes drowsiness by reducing activity in the brain, helping you to fall asleep more easily.
It usually starts to make you feel sleepy within 20 to 30 minutes after taking the tablet.
Nytol is intended for short-term use only. If you continue to have trouble sleeping for more than two weeks, speak to your doctor or pharmacist for further advice.
Do not take Nytol with alcohol or other medicines that can cause drowsiness. Check with your pharmacist before using it if you take other medicines, including those for allergies, coughs, depression, or anxiety.
Some people may still feel drowsy the following morning. If this happens, avoid driving or using machinery until you feel fully alert.
Nytol does not contain addictive substances, but your body can become used to it if taken for long periods. For this reason, it should only be used occasionally and for short periods.
Avoid taking Nytol with other sleep aids or sedatives, including herbal products such as valerian, without medical advice.
